See if you can format the disk in the A drive, if so and you can then copy
files then the drive is out of alignment..
I assume you've tried different disks..  Best guess is the drive is going
out.. there are head cleaners for them
but I've rarely had one work good.

More info about our problem. We can read from the A drive but we cannot copy
to or from the A drive. When we try to copy a file to the A drive we get the
blue screen with "DISC WRITE ERROR. Unable to write to disc in drive A: Data
or files may be lost. Press any key to continue".
